No, but the fact remains that it is much easier to provide the evidence of a marriage certificate than it is to supply evidence of a "durable relationship for in excess of two years" as an unmarried couple.
I think that the OP needs to bite the bullet and marry - cheaply in Thailand, then apply or (my favoured route) in the UK on the back of a fiancee visa. The later has a good chance of success with just the simple criteria for a standard visit visa, plus a registry office booking/enquiry.
